What Replaced? Shahid never said yes to 'Milan Talkies'
Wednesday, October 16, 2013 11:32 IST
Actor Shahid Kapoor has slammed reports that he has walked out of "Milan Talkies", saying that he never even agreed to do the film in the first place.

"When were there reports that I said yes to 'Milan Talkies'? You have to first say 'yes' to something before you can say 'no' to it. I never said yes, then why are people now saying that I have left it? I never confirmed the fact that I am doing the film," the 32-year-old said here Monday at the launch of his song "Gundhi baat" from his film "R...Rajkumar."

"I said that I have been offered the film, I have to meet the filmmakers, go through narrations. Now again there are speculations that I am not doing the film," he added.

Shahid added that he will make an official announcement if he will ever do the film.

"If I am doing the film, I will let you guys know. I don't come and announce all the films that are offered to me because it's not correct to talk about those films. If I am doing a film, I will announce it," said Shahid.

Directed by Tigmanshu Dhulia, "Milan Talkies" is produced by Balaji Motion Pictures.

Action-dance in '...Rajkumar' took a toll on Shahid


Shahid Kapoor says shooting action and dance sequences for "R... Rajkumar" was so tough that he injured himself while performing these.

"We were doing a lot of action, and before this film started he (director Prabhudheva) looked at me and said, 'Shahid, you are going to be really tired after the film, so take a long holiday'," Shahid said here Monday at the launch of the song "Gundhi baat".

"I didn't take him seriously then, but when we were shooting the film, I realised how taxing it is going to be. There is a lot of action and dance in the film and literally, almost every part of my body was injured," he added.

However, like everyone else Shahid is also a great fan of Prabhudheva's dance and calls him a true genius when it comes to dancing.

"I must say that the way Prabhu sir choreographs and dances, being a dancer I can say it is amazing and I am a fan. I am really lucky to be choreographed by him," siad the 32-year-old, who is himself a good dancer.

"He is a genius in the true sense. The attention to details he pays in dancing, the style of dance he has, the way he conceives things is so original and exciting," he added.

"R...Rajkumar" also stars Sonakshi Sinha and is slated for a Dec 6 release.
